Default Concussion August 16th

Hey everyone, been doing some reading of the forums and wanted some advice.

Alittle over 2 weeks ago I fainted and hit my head causing a concussion. I had a cat scan etc done at the hospital.

I was released and felt some nausea only that evening. I spent the next few days mostly sleeping, I felt ok after 2 weeks to try and return to work for half days however there was a bit too much going on, and I stayed home onwards. (Office job)

I feel like I have constant pressure like a sinus infection, and my head is cloudy , although much improved from the first few days.

I can go for walks, watch TV with symptoms getting any worse. I did attempt going for brunch this morning and the amount of different noises caused a bit of an issue. I wouldn't say loud noises bother me but moreso when there are multiple different noises, or if I have to concentrate on something difficult.

Also I find with the pressure my hearing is a bit off...

Any suggestions, etc. I know rest is important so I've been sleeping until my body tells me to get up. (No alarm)
